In which the delicate tensions of Washington Square are further drawn as Catherine, in a spirit of quiet resolve, navigates the strained attentions of her father and the well-meaning but reticent commentary of her aunts, while receiving a poignant letter that both soothes and wounds. The domestic scene is punctuated by a discreet confrontation that reveals the intricate dance of pride, expectation, and concealed emotions within the household.
